CHECK OUT OTHER SPORTSIf you're a big sporting fans then you won't be short of opportunities to watch other sports in Houston. Houston is home to four major professional sporting teams: Texans (NFL), Rockets (NBA), Astros (MLB), Dynamo (MLS). All these teams play locally within the city.Additionally, College Sport in the US has a huge following. Depending on the college and the competition there can be anywhere from 10,000-100,000 watching College sports.

HOUSTON RODEO AT NRG STADIUM (7-26 March 2017)If you're lucky enough to still be in Houston in March this is a must. The world's largest livestock show and richest rodeo occurs every Spring. The show features a number of Texas and cowboy pastimes, spectacular food and beverage and has been headlined in the past by some of the world's greatest performers including Elvis, Garth Brooks, Bob Dylan, Beyonce (a Houston local) and Taylor Swift.

There is no zoning in Houston so as a general rule people can build anything wherever they want. This has resulted in a vast sprawl and no central hub with the exception of the Galleria District.The Galleria District is home to a number of 3,4 and 5 star hotels, all of the high end fashion and department stores, restaurants and close proximity to the rest of the cities attractions. Approximately 30 minutes to Hobby and 45 to Intercontinental Airport.
